服务器搭建云电脑全攻略
服务器怎样搭建云电脑

首页 2025-01-25 16:47:46



服务器搭建云电脑的全面指南 在数字化时代,远程访问和云计算已经成为人们日常生活和工作的重要组成部分

    搭建一个云电脑不仅可以提高计算资源的利用率,还能提供灵活便捷的远程访问方式,使得信息传递和共享变得更加高效

    本文将详细介绍如何通过服务器搭建自己的云电脑,涵盖硬件准备、操作系统安装、虚拟化环境配置、远程桌面服务设置、网络配置以及应用程序安装等关键步骤

     一、硬件准备 搭建云电脑首先需要一台性能强大的电脑或服务器

    为了确保系统的流畅运行,建议选择具备64位多核CPU和大容量内存的服务器

    至少应具备1GHz以上的CPU、16GB以上的内存以及足够的大容量硬盘空间

    稳定的网络连接也是必不可少的,建议使用光纤网络,确保上传速度至少达到10Mbps

     二、操作系统安装 选择一个支持虚拟化的操作系统是搭建云电脑的重要一步

    常见的选择包括Windows Server或Linux发行版(如Ubuntu、CentOS)

    这些系统不仅稳定,而且适合服务器使用

     1.下载镜像文件:首先,下载所需的操作系统镜像文件

     2.制作启动盘:将镜像文件写入U盘,制作启动盘

     3.安装操作系统:将服务器设置为从U盘启动,按照安装向导进行系统安装

    在安装过程中,要设置好网络参数、存储配置和管理员账号等

     三、虚拟化平台搭建 虚拟化技术是搭建云电脑的核心

    虚拟化软件可以模拟多个独立的虚拟计算机环境,从而实现资源的有效利用

     1.选择虚拟化软件:根据硬件条件和个人熟悉程度,选择合适的虚拟化工具

    常用的虚拟化软件包括VMware ESXi、Proxmox VE和Hyper-V

    VMware ESXi适合企业级应用,Proxmox VE则开源免费,而Hyper-V是Windows Server的一部分,集成度高

     2.安装虚拟化软件:在服务器上安装虚拟化软件,并进行基本配置

     3.创建虚拟机:通过虚拟化平台的Web管理界面,创建虚拟机

    为每个虚拟机分配合理的资源(如CPU、内存、存储和网络),并设置网络访问权限

     四、操作系统配置 在虚拟机中安装操作系统,并进行相应的配置

     1.上传或选择操作系统镜像文件:将所需的操作系统镜像文件上传到虚拟化平台,并选择该镜像文件进行虚拟机安装

     2.安装操作系统:启动虚拟机,按照安装向导进行操作系统安装

     3.基本配置:安装完成后,进行基本配置,如设置管理员账号、网络连接、存储配置等

     五、远程桌面服务设置 为了实现远程访问和管理云电脑,需要安装远程桌面服务

     1.选择远程桌面服务:根据虚拟机中安装的操作系统,选择相应的远程桌面服务

    例如,Windows系统可以使用RDP(Remote Desktop Protocol),而Linux系统可以使用VNC(Virtual Network Computing)

     2.安装远程桌面服务:在虚拟机中安装所选的远程桌面服务,并进行配置

     3.设置访问权限:为远程桌面服务设置访问权限,确保只有授权用户才能访问云电脑

     六、网络配置 为了确保外部设备可以访问云电脑,需要进行网络配置

     1.分配固定IP地址:为云电脑分配一个固定IP地址,或使用动态域名解析(DDNS)绑定域名

     2.端口转发:在路由器上设置端口转发,将外部访问端口映射到虚拟机的远程桌面端口

     3.网络访问权限:确保虚拟机的网络访问权限设置正确,以便远程访问

     七、应用程序安装 根据需求在虚拟机上安装必要的软件和工具

     1.办公软件:如Microsoft Office,用于文档编辑和表格处理

     2.开发工具:如Visual Studio、Eclipse,用于软件开发和编程

     3.图形处理软件:如Photoshop、Blender,用于图像和视频处理

     4.其他工具:如浏览器、播放器等,满足日常娱乐和办公需求

     八、数据存储和备份 设置合适的数据存储方案,并定期进行数据备份,以确保数据安全

     1.数据存储:可以选择使用云存储服务或配置本地存储系统

    云存储服务可以提供便捷的数据访问和备份功能,而本地存储系统则更加稳定可靠

     2.数据备份:定期备份虚拟机中的重要数据,以防数据丢失

    可以使用虚拟化平台提供的备份功能,或手动将数据复制到其他存储介质

     九、安全性配置 进行相关的安全性配置,以保障云电脑的安全

     1.设置防火墙:在服务器上设置防火墙,限制不必要的网络访问

     2.更新系统补丁:定期更新操作系统和虚拟化软件的补丁,防止安全漏洞

     3.配置访问控制:设置强密码和访问控制策略,确保只有授权用户才能访问云电脑

     十、性能优化 根据实际需求进行性能优化,以提升云电脑的性能和响应速度

     1.调整资源分配:根据虚拟机的使用情况,调整CPU、内存和存储等资源的分配

     2.优化网络设置:优化网络配置,提高数据传输速度和稳定性

     3.使用监控工具:配置监控工具,实时监测云电脑的运行状态,并进行相应的管理和维护

     十一、远程连接测试 在其他设备上使用远程连接工具测试云电脑的访问速度和性能

     1.选择远程连接工具:如mstsc(Windows远程桌面连接)或其他远程桌面软件

     2.输入远程地址和端口:在远程连接工具中输入云电脑的IP地址和远程桌面端口

     3.输入登录账号和密码:输入虚拟机的登录账号和密码,进行远程连接测试

     4.检查性能和稳定性:测试云电脑的访问速度和性能,确保一切正常

     十二、个人云电脑工具的使用 “个人云电脑工具”是一种方便用户远程管理和访问云电脑的软件

    以下是使用该工具的步骤: 1.下载并安装:在需要被远程的电脑上下载并安装“个人云电脑工具”

     2.获取远程地址:安装完成后,得到该电脑的远程连接地址

     3.远程连接:在另一台电脑上找到mstsc(可以通过搜索“mstsc”调出此页面),输入远程地址和用户名,点击连接,输入密码后即可成功连接

     通过“个人云电脑工具”,用户可以轻松远程连接云电脑,进行文件管理、编辑、娱乐等日常操作

    此外,还可以更新云电脑内的组件,查看云电脑的基础信息和配置信息等

     结语 搭建云电脑是一项复杂但有趣的任务,通过本文的介绍,相信你已经了解了如何通过服务器搭建自己的云电脑

    从硬件准备到操作系统安装,再到虚拟化环境配置、远程桌面服务设置、网络配置以及应用程序安装等步骤,每一步都至关重要

    通过合理的配置和优化,你可以拥有一个高效、稳定、安全的云电脑,随时随地访问计算资源,实现更高效的工作模式

    希望本文能为你提供有价值的参考,让你轻松搭建自己的云电脑

    

MySQL连接就这么简单!本地远程、编程语言连接方法一网打尽
还在为MySQL日期计算头疼?这份加一天操作指南能解决90%问题
MySQL日志到底在哪里?Linux/Windows/macOS全平台查找方法在此
MySQL数据库管理工具全景评测:从Workbench到DBeaver的技术选型指南
MySQL密码忘了怎么办?这份重置指南能救急,Windows/Linux/Mac都适用
你的MySQL为什么经常卡死?可能是锁表在作怪!快速排查方法在此
MySQL单表卡爆怎么办?从策略到实战,一文掌握「分表」救命技巧
清空MySQL数据表千万别用错!DELETE和TRUNCATE这个区别可能导致重大事故
你的MySQL中文排序一团糟?记住这几点,轻松实现准确拼音排序!
别再混淆Hive和MySQL了!读懂它们的天壤之别,才算摸到大数据的门道